January
January in this region is very cold. Temperatures average in the low 30s F (single digits C) during the day. It rains sometimes and snows regularly.

February
February in Biertan is very cold. The average overnight temperatures in the area are in the high 10s F (single digits below 0 C), with a few days below 5 F (10+ below zero C). It snows 5-10 days this month. But the colder weather doesn't bring low humidity, which is in the 70% to 80% range on average.

March
If you vacation in Biertan during March, you might find that it can be very chilly. Temperatures tend to hover around the high 40s F (single digits C) during the day, while at night they can dip into the low 30s F (single digits below 0 C). Humidity is generally around 60 during the day. In terms of precipitation, you can expect it to rain about a third of the time and snow once in a while.

April
April in Biertan is cool and somewhat rainy. The rain can amount to several inches/centimeters. During this time, temperatures average in the 40s F (single digits C) to high 50s F (mid 10s C), although night temperatures can dip into the low 30s F (single digits C).

July
In July, Biertan is a perfect temperature and somewhat rainy. Temperatures routinely are in the low 70s F (low 20s C) and once in a while jump into the 80s F (low 30s C) range. At night, lows are in the 50s F (low 10s C). This is also a rainy time for Biertan, with several of the days of the month having rain. In July, humidity reaches as high as 60%.

November
In November, Biertan is pretty cool. Temperatures routinely are in the low 40s F (single digits C) range. At night, lows are in the low 30s F (single digits below 0 C). This is also a rainy time for Biertan, with a few of the days of the month having rain. In November, humidity reaches as high as 80%.

December
In December, Biertan is very cold. Temperatures routinely are in the 30s F (single digits C) range. At night, lows are in the 20s F (single digits below 0 C). This is also a rainy time for Biertan, with a few of the days of the month having rain. In December, humidity reaches as high as 90%.
